8. Dowry

Dowry in Indian Culture
Traditionally, at the time of marriage, a family said goodbye to their girl with gifts mainly in the form of gold jewellery. This was called Stree-dhan: the property of the woman. However, with time, the practice changed. Families started paying dowry in cash, properties, and even education, to the groom, as a sign of gratitude for taking responsibility of their daughter. This illegal, shocking rituals in India practiced by people irrespective of their religion, is not only demeaning for the woman getting married as her value is measured in terms of money, but puts a great deal of financial pressure on the family. Many brides are killed or tortured for dowry, while their helpless families commit suicide.

6. Child Marriage

Child Marriage in India
In India, the legal marriageable age of a woman is 18, and that of a man is 21. However, this shocking rituals in India is something that is still practised, especially in the rural communities throughout the country. Child marriage was outlawed in 1929, and since then, preventive laws and their revisions have been promulgated. But these have often met with protests, particularly from Muslim communities, who prefer that the decision best be left to their personal law. It is an active political issue in the country. While most of the focus is on underage girls getting married, we often forget to consider those underage boys who are given the responsibility of marriage, much too early.

5. Baby Dropping

Baby Dropping Ritual Practiced in India
One of the most horrifyingly shocking rituals in India is that of baby dropping, mainly performed by Muslims, though Hindus practice it, too. At Baba Umer Dargah near Sholapur, Maharashtra, and Sri Santeswar temple near Indi, Karnataka, this ritual has been prevalent for about 700 years. To be blessed with children, people partake in this ritual, where an infant, two years or even less, is dropped from a tower of about 50 feet, with crowds standing at the foot of the tower to catch the baby. It is believed to bring good luck to the child being thrown down, too. The National Commission for Protection of Child Rights is looking to put an end to the potentially dangerous rite.

3. Kesh Lochan

Shocking Rituals in India
A very popular ritual in India is to sacrifice one’s hair and offer it to God. People somehow believe that to thank or please God, it is a good idea to make Him wake up with shedloads of hair dumped for Him. So, it is a wide practice to offer locks to God. Some people even take it a step forward, and go bald, to offer all the hair to God. But, even then, they got beaten by the Jains, who have quite a painful and shocking Rituals in India. The Jain saints and monks practice the ritual of going bald by plucking the hair out. They either do it themselves, or have someone do the plucking for them, once or twice a year, as a mark of renunciation of worldly pleasures and to teach endurance of pain.

2. Self-Flagellation

Shocking Rituals in India
Self-flagellation is something that is practised not just in India but also Pakistan and Bangladesh during Muharram. Muharram is the first month of the Islamic calendar, and it marks the anniversary of the Battle of Karbala, during which Prophet’s grandson, Hussein ibn Ali, was killed, along with 72 warriors. Shi’a Muslims in the country participate in mass mourning as a remembrance of their sacrifice and martyrdom. A part of this ritual is self-flagellation, where the mourner flogs his own naked body using chains called Matams, which are often have razors attached to them. They mercilessly whip themselves till they are soaked in blood, but claim to feel no pain in a trance.
